Maximize Your Potential with Remote Quality Assurance Jobs

Engaged professional in remote quality assurance jobs at a stylish home office.

Understanding Remote Quality Assurance Jobs

What Are Remote Quality Assurance Jobs?

Remote quality assurance jobs focus on ensuring products and software meet specific standards of quality before reaching consumers. These positions allow professionals to work from anywhere, leveraging technology to test, analyze, and provide feedback on products without being confined to a physical office environment. As companies increasingly transition to remote work models, the demand for skilled QA professionals continues to grow. These jobs typically encompass a variety of tasks including automated and manual testing, bug finding, and collaborating with development teams to enhance product functionality and user experience. For those interested, exploring remote quality assurance jobs can provide a pathway to a fulfilling career.

Key Responsibilities of Remote Quality Assurance Jobs

Professionals in remote quality assurance jobs are tasked with several critical responsibilities, including:

  • Testing Software: They design and execute test plans and cases, which can include manual testing of user interfaces and automated testing of backend functionalities.
  • Identifying Bugs: QA professionals are responsible for detecting bugs and issues within the software, documenting their findings meticulously for developers.
  • Collaboration: They work closely with development and product teams to communicate quality issues and propose modifications to enhance the user experience.
  • Reporting: Regularly generating reports and updates on software quality, test results, and any recurring issues is essential.
  • Process Improvement: QA leads often analyze the QA processes and suggest improvements to enhance the workflow efficiency and product quality.

The Growing Demand for Remote Quality Assurance Jobs

The demand for remote quality assurance jobs has surged dramatically over recent years, spurred by the global shift towards digital solutions. As companies adopt agile methodologies and DevOps practices, the need for faster, reliable testing processes has never been more crucial. Organizations recognize that maintaining high-quality software is integral to customer satisfaction and business success. According to various industry reports, the remote workforce is expected to expand, particularly in tech roles like quality assurance, as flexibility becomes a key driver in talent attraction and retention.

Essential Skills for Remote Quality Assurance Jobs

Technical Skills Required

A strong technical foundation is crucial for success in remote quality assurance jobs. Key technical skills include:

  • Test Automation: Proficiency in tools like Selenium, JUnit, or TestNG is essential for automating tests to ensure efficiency and accuracy.
  • Programming Languages: Familiarity with programming languages such as Java, Python, or C# can significantly aid in understanding and addressing development processes.
  • Database Knowledge: Understanding SQL and database management is vital for testing data-driven applications effectively.
  • Bug Tracking Tools: Experience with tools like JIRA or Bugzilla for tracking defects and managing tasks is advantageous.
  • Cloud Services: Knowledge of cloud platforms can be beneficial, as many organizations deploy their software in the cloud.

Soft Skills That Matter

In addition to technical skills, soft skills play a crucial role in a QA professional’s effectiveness:

  • Communication: Clear and effective communication is essential for conveying findings and collaborating with cross-functional teams.
  • Analytical Thinking: The capability to analyze complex data and identify potential quality issues is key to the QA process.
  • Attention to Detail: A meticulous approach can significantly enhance the identification of bugs and issues that could impact user experience.
  • Adaptability: As technology and processes evolve, QA professionals must adapt quickly and remain agile in their approach.
  • Problem-Solving: Creative problem-solving skills help QA professionals navigate complex testing scenarios and suggest viable solutions.

Continuous Learning and Certifications

The field of quality assurance is constantly evolving, making continuous learning essential. Many QA professionals pursue certifications such as:

  • Certified Software Tester (CSTE): This certification demonstrates expertise in the software testing lifecycle.
  • ISTQB Foundation Level: An entry-level certification recognized globally that covers essential testing concepts.
  • Certified Agile Tester (CAT): Focuses on testing in Agile environments, crucial for modern software development.
  • Advanced Level Test Manager: For experienced testers aimed at managing and leading QA teams.

Being proactive about upskilling not only bolsters your expertise but also enhances your employability in the competitive landscape of remote quality assurance jobs.

Navigating the Job Market for Remote Quality Assurance Jobs

Effective Job Search Strategies

Finding a remote quality assurance job requires a strategic approach. Potential strategies include:

  • Networking: Engage with industry professionals through platforms like LinkedIn, attend virtual conferences, and participate in QA webinars to build connections.
  • Job Boards: Utilize job boards specifically catering to remote positions such as Remote.co, FlexJobs, and We Work Remotely, which often list QA roles.
  • Company Websites: Visit the careers page of companies you admire to find open QA positions before they are listed on job boards.
  • Online Communities: Join QA forums and social media groups where job leads and opportunities are frequently shared.

Building a Compelling Resume

Your resume should showcase not only your relevant experience but also your understanding of QA processes and tools. Successful resumes often include:

  • Specific Tools and Technologies: List the QA tools and technologies you are proficient in, along with examples of how you’ve used them.
  • Quantifiable Achievements: Highlight your accomplishments with metrics, such as reductions in bugs found pre-release or improvements in testing efficiency.
  • Tailored Experience: Customize your resume for each application, emphasizing the skills and experiences that are most relevant to the job description.

Preparing for Remote Interviews

Preparing for remote interviews involves unique considerations. To excel:

  • Technical Proficiency: Be ready to demonstrate your technical skills, potentially through coding tests or live demonstrations of your testing strategies.
  • Behavioral Questions: Prepare to answer questions relating to teamwork in a remote environment, focusing on communication, problem-solving, and conflict resolution.
  • Research the Company: Familiarize yourself with the company’s products, culture, and challenges to tailor your responses accordingly.

Tools and Technologies for Remote Quality Assurance Jobs

Popular QA Tools and Software

Quality assurance professionals utilize a variety of tools to enhance their testing processes. Some popular tools include:

  • Selenium: A robust automated testing framework that supports multiple programming languages and browsers.
  • Postman: Ideal for API testing, Postman allows QA analysts to send requests and evaluate responses effortlessly.
  • JIRA: Primarily a project management tool, it’s also widely used for tracking bugs and issues within software development.
  • TestRail: A test case management tool that helps in organizing test cases and tracking results effectively.

Collaboration and Communication Platforms

Effective collaboration is critical in a remote working environment. Tools that facilitate team interaction include:

  • Slack: A messaging platform that allows teams to communicate in real-time, making collaboration seamless.
  • Zoom: Video conferencing software crucial for meetings, especially in scenarios requiring face-to-face interaction.
  • Trello: A project management tool that helps teams visualize tasks and workflows, ensuring everyone is on the same page.

Staying Organized and Productive Remotely

Productivity in a remote setting hinges on effective organization. Strategies include:

  • Time Management Tools: Utilizing tools like Pomodoro timers or time-blocking techniques can help maintain focus and increase efficiency.
  • Clear Prioritization: Setting clear priorities for daily tasks helps ensure critical issues are addressed promptly.
  • Regular Check-ins: Scheduling regular check-ins with your team can keep everyone aligned and motivated, reducing feelings of isolation.

Future Trends in Remote Quality Assurance Jobs

Emerging Technologies Impacting QA

Several emerging technologies are poised to transform the quality assurance landscape, including:

  • Cloud Testing: As more applications are hosted in the cloud, cloud testing environments will become standard, enabling more flexible testing options.
  • IoT Devices: The growth of the Internet of Things will necessitate new testing strategies and frameworks to accommodate diverse devices and functionalities.
  • Low-Code and No-Code Development: As these platforms increase in popularity, QA processes will need to adapt to accommodate faster-release cycles.

The Role of AI in Quality Assurance

Artificial Intelligence is increasingly being integrated into QA processes to enhance efficiency and accuracy. Potential applications include:

  • Automated Testing: AI algorithms can streamline test creation and execution, identifying potential defect areas before they emerge in the product lifecycle.
  • Predictive Analytics: AI can analyze past defects and predict potential quality issues, allowing teams to be proactive.
  • Improved User Experience Testing: AI-driven tools can analyze user interactions and provide insights to improve overall user experience and product quality.

Predictions for Remote Work Growth in QA

It is expected that the trend toward remote work in quality assurance will continue, especially as organizations recognize the benefits including access to a global talent pool and reduced operational costs. The QA industry will likely further embrace flexible work arrangements, fostering a culture that values results over clocking hours in a traditional office.

FAQs

What qualifications do I need for remote quality assurance jobs?

Typically, a background in computer science or a related field is beneficial, alongside relevant QA certifications. Experience with testing tools and methodologies is also essential.

How can I prepare for a remote QA interview?

Practice common interview questions, demonstrate your technical skills through coding tests, and be ready to discuss your experience with collaborative tools and methodologies.

What are the best tools for remote quality assurance work?

Popular QA tools include Selenium for automation, Postman for API testing, and JIRA for bug tracking, alongside collaboration tools like Slack and Zoom.

Is experience in programming necessary for QA roles?

While not mandatory, having programming knowledge can greatly enhance your effectiveness in a QA position, especially when automating tests or working closely with development teams.

Can I transition to quality assurance from a different field?

Yes, transitioning to QA from another field is feasible, particularly if you have strong analytical skills and a passion for software quality. Upskilling through online courses can help.